Maintenance Planning for Continuous Operation

Replacing the KJ2201X1-JA1 in a live DeltaV system is rarely an isolated task. Experienced maintenance engineers treat every I/O card swap as an opportunity to audit the surrounding electrical and control infrastructure. Before or during replacement of this module, the following components in the same marshalling cabinet or control loop should be inspected and, where appropriate, held as concurrent spares:

  • KJ3001X1-BA1 DeltaV Power Supply Module — Supplies regulated 24 VDC to the KJ-series I/O carrier. A marginal power supply is a common root cause of intermittent I/O card faults; replace proactively if the unit has exceeded five years of continuous service.
  • KJ1501X1-BA2 DeltaV Controller Card — The upstream controller that polls the KJ2201X1-JA1 for process values. Firmware version alignment between the controller and I/O module is critical; verify compatibility during the replacement window.
  • KJ2211X1-BA1 Analog Output Module — Frequently installed in the same carrier as the KJ2201X1-JA1 to form a complete analog I/O pair for PID control loops. Inspect terminal block connections and channel calibration records simultaneously.
  • KJ4001X1-BA1 HART Multiplexer Module — If HART pass-through is enabled on the KJ2201X1-JA1 channels, the HART multiplexer must be verified for correct polling configuration after module replacement to avoid loss of device diagnostics.
  • MTL5541 / MTL5544 Zener Barriers or Galvanic Isolators — Field-side signal isolation devices that protect the I/O module from ground loops and transient overvoltage. Degraded barriers are a leading cause of premature I/O card failure in hazardous-area installations.
  • Phoenix Contact TRIO-PS/1AC/24DC/10 Power Supply — External 24 VDC DIN-rail power supply feeding the marshalling cabinet. Verify output voltage under full load and check capacitor health if the unit is more than seven years old.
  • Weidmüller or Phoenix Contact Terminal Blocks (SAK 4 / UK 4N series) — Inspect for loose ferrules, corrosion, and thermal discoloration at all field-wiring terminations associated with the replaced module’s channels.
  • KJ7001X1-BA1 DeltaV Redundancy Switch Module — Where redundant I/O is configured, confirm that the redundancy switch correctly fails over to the standby module after the KJ2201X1-JA1 is reseated and re-commissioned.
  • Emerson DeltaV Operator Workstation (OWS) / DeltaV Operate HMI — After module replacement, perform a full channel checkout from the HMI to confirm that all process variable readings are within expected range and that no spurious alarms remain latched.
  • Belden 3084A or equivalent shielded instrumentation cable — Inspect cable shield continuity and grounding at the marshalling cabinet end; damaged shielding on HART loops can introduce noise that mimics I/O module faults.

Holding these components as part of a structured critical-spare inventory — rather than sourcing them reactively — reduces mean time to repair (MTTR) from days to hours and eliminates the procurement risk associated with end-of-life DeltaV KJ-series hardware.

Site Replacement Workflow

Step 1 — Pre-replacement verification: Confirm the failed module’s part number (KJ2201X1-JA1) and reference number (12P3323X042) against the DeltaV hardware inventory database. Cross-check the installed firmware version on the replacement unit against the site’s DeltaV system version to ensure compatibility before removing the faulty card.

Step 2 — Process isolation: Place all affected control loops in manual mode from the DeltaV Operate HMI. Notify the control room operator and document the time of isolation in the maintenance management system (CMMS). For safety-instrumented loops, coordinate with the SIS engineer before proceeding.

Step 3 — Hot-swap removal: The KJ-series I/O carrier supports hot-swap operation. Unlatch the module retaining clip, slide the KJ2201X1-JA1 out of the carrier slot, and immediately insert the replacement unit. The DeltaV system will automatically download the module configuration from the controller database within 60–90 seconds.

Step 4 — Channel checkout: From the DeltaV Operate HMI, verify that all analog input channels associated with the replaced module are reading correctly. Compare live process values against independent field instrumentation (e.g., local gauges or handheld HART communicator readings) to confirm signal integrity.

Step 5 — Return to automatic: Once all channels are verified, return control loops to automatic mode. Document the replacement in the CMMS, update the spare-parts inventory record, and initiate a replenishment order for the KJ2201X1-JA1 to restore the critical-spare buffer.

This workflow minimizes process disruption, maintains system compatibility, and ensures that the DeltaV KJ-series infrastructure continues to operate reliably — even as the original hardware approaches end-of-life.
